#47114e h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#47114e is composed of 27.8% red, 6.7%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9% cyan, 78.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 69.4% black. It has a hue angle of 293.1 degrees, a saturation of 64.2% and a lightness of 18.6%. #47114e color hex could be obtained by blending #8e229c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

● #47114e color description : Very dark magenta.
The hexadecimal color #47114e has RGB values of R:71, G:17,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0.78, Y:0,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 4657486.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c030e is the darkest color, while #fefcfe is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#302e31 is the less saturated color, while #52025d is the most saturated one.
